In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

wifi: rtw88: Fix potential memory leak in rtw_txq_push_skb()

The skb passed to the rtw_hci_tx_write() is expected to be freed when the function fails, but the error path in rtw_txq_push_skb() does not free the skb before returning. This can lead to a memory leak in rtw_txq_push() where a dequeued skb is passed to rtw_txq_push_skb().
